Building Capacity for Screening & Early Diagnosis of Colorectal Cancer Through a Comprehensive Colonoscopy Training Program in Nigeria

Sponsor: Obafemi Awolowo University Teaching Hospital

View on ClinicalTrials.gov

Summary

This protocol seeks to develop a colonoscopy training program in Nigeria in order to increase the number of health care providers proficient in colonoscopy. The goal is to improve capacity for screening and early diagnosis of colorectal cancer (CRC) by training and expanding the healthcare workforce that is competent in endoscopy techniques. The project has three components, a needs assessment, simulation training, and training on live patients. The first part of this project determines the number of providers and endoscopy procedures currently performed in Nigeria, as well as patient access to facilities that have colonoscopy capabilities, through a mixed methods approach. Surveys, focus in-depth interviews with key stakeholders, and use geographic information system (GIS) modeling technology will be employed to perform a needs assessment. The second component of this project investigates whether a locally developed low fidelity (LF) simulation colonoscopy training model is an effective teaching, training, and assessment tool for skill acquisition and confidence compared to a high-fidelity (HF) colonoscopy model. The third component of this project is training healthcare providers on real patients who have an indication for colonoscopy. This project seeks to build capacity for endoscopy services in order to increase capacity for screening and early diagnosis of CRC. At the end of the project, it is expected the number of providers trained to perform colonoscopy in a resource limited setting like Nigeria will increase.

Interventions

OTHER

Didactic Lectures and demonstrations

1. Trainees will receive 4-6 hours of didactic colonscopy lecture sessions based on the American Board of Surgery Flexible Endoscopy curriculum for general surgery residents, general surgery resident curriculum (SCORE) endoscopy module, and the Joint Advisory group on GI Endoscopy program adapted to Nigeria context. 2. Trainees will have the opportunity to practice colonoscopy on HF or LF simulators (depending on the arm) with immediate feedback from instructors.
